Guided Experience
Sid Meiers Civilization: Beyond Earth utilizes several systems to help players learn the game. While
starting a new game, the player will have an option to start a Guided Experience game. This will
automatically launch into a game of Civilization: Beyond Earth on a pre-built map using a pre-defined
loadout (Setup Game is skipped). This will deliver interstitial tutorials with screenshots that match the
map in the game. After the loading screen, the first interstitial tutorial will launch.

Interstitial Tutorial Screens


Interstitial tutorials are focused on a particular topic of the game and walk you through it step by step.
These appear as a window on the main game screen, which cannot be interacted with while the tutorial
is open. Most tutorials take the form of a screenshot walkthrough: the window shows a picture of the
game screen relevant to the system being taught, and text appears to explain different elements in the
game mechanics. The player clicks a single button to advance to the next text explanation. You can
choose to close this tutorial screen at any time, whereupon your game will continue.

Advisor Messages

Advisor messages are intended as an aid to all players new to Civilization: Beyond Earth, both those who
have no prior experience with Civilization and those who are already avid Civilization fans. Some advisor
messages have buttons linked to a related interstitial tutorial, should you need additional help.

Quests
While the Quests are focused on play and not on instruction, many Quests will provide you an
incentivized means of learning new systems. These serve as step-by-step introductions to the game
systems for new players, and a familiar channel for rewards for experienced players. For example, early
in the game, a Quest to build an Outpost is offered. This Quest provides step-by-step instructions,
helping the new player understand the mechanics of the Outpost rules. Quests will help guide you
through Civilization: Beyond Earth systems you may not be familiar with yet.

Multiplayer Issues
A broadband connection to the Internet/Steam is highly recommended.
If you are experiencing a problem with out of sync (OOS) errors in Internet games from players trying to hot join
into AI controlled Civs or from players retiring, have the host save the game and relaunch from the main menu.
If a player inadvertently drops from an Internet game, it is better to have everyone wait at the end of their turn

than to have the player hot join while the game continues.
Though multiplayer games can have up to 16 players we only support and recommend a maximum of 8 players.

Save Games
Saved games are stored in a special folder within the current user's "My Documents" folder. This folder can be
located by navigating to "My Documents", then selecting "My Games", and finally selecting "Sid Meier's Civilization
Beyond Earth".
Sid Meiers Civilization: Beyond Earth saved games have the extension ".CivBESave" and Worldbuilder saves have
the extension .CivBEMap. You may copy or delete these files as you would any other files. Renaming saved
games is not recommended, as the game will only recognize specific filenames as valid for loading.
Doubleclicking a saved game will launch the game for you.

INI File
Advanced users can change various Sid Meiers Civilization: Beyond Earth settings and options by editing your INI
file. To locate the INI files, navigate to "My Documents", "My Games", "Sid Meier's Civilization Beyond Earth " and
open the config.ini file.
This file is a standard text file that can be edited with Notepad (included with Windows). There are also graphics
settings ini files for DirectX11 that are editable as well.
